Windshield repairs

Your windshield is a vital security feature. It protects you and your passengers from flying debris like dirt, rocks or even huge objects. It might not be able its crucial function if is damaged or has been cracked.



Fortunately the repair of windshields is easy and affordable. The cost will vary depending on the severity of the damage, the technique used for repair, and the location of the chip or crack.

A damaged windshield can be dangerous for drivers This is why it's vital to get it fixed immediately you notice it. If you delay getting it fixed, the chip or crack is likely to get worse and become a bigger problem.

Repairs to windshields can be made by using a specific resin that is injected into cracks then cured with UV light. The repair should only take about a minute and will create a strong bond between the cracks.

Window repair

Window repair can be described as the process of repairing or replacing windows. This could be something like a broken frame or sash, or as complex as repairing the tracks on sliding windows.

Window repair costs vary depending on the materials used in the construction of your windows. This includes the frame, sash, glass type and seals.

For example frames made of aluminum and vinyl windows are relatively inexpensive to fix. The cost of repairing a frame made from composite or fiberglass could be more expensive.

Another common window repair is the insulating glass unit (IGU). These windows are made up of two or more glass panes with an air gap between them. The air gap acts like insulation and can be vacuum sealed or filled using an inert gas such as Argon or Krypton.

Sills and wood frames can rot over time, especially in older homes. Wood rot is a fast-growing issue that can spread and cause damage to other windows and components. It is essential to stop it as soon as possible.

If the rot is discovered early, it can usually be repaired using epoxy wood filler. If the frame has been severely rotted, you should replace it with a brand new one.

Other common window repairs include leaking windows and cracked or damaged casings. These issues are simple to fix, but could cause more serious issues in the exterior of your house. Water infiltration can cause cracks or rot, as well as mold and mildew. If the issues aren't addressed then it's likely that the structure beneath your house will need be replaced, for example, sheathing and studs for your house.
